The Nobel Peace Prize to classrooms across the world
On Friday, October 11, it was announced that the Nobel Peace Prize for 2024 was awarded to Nihon Hidankyo from Japan. As soon as the school bells rang on Monday morning, a brand-new teaching program in English and Norwegian about this year's Nobel Peace Prize winner was ready for use in classrooms across Norway and around the world. The program introduces students to Nihon Hidankyo and highlights the significance of the organisation’s work for peace. Each year, the Nobel Peace Center's educators create such programs to support teachers who wish to incorporate the new prize into their lessons.
The Peace Prize Lesson consists of digitally accessible resources designed for students from age 13 to 18 years old. The program is flexible, allowing teachers to select the resources they wish to use, whether in full or in part. The lesson also includesvideo material produced in collaboration with NRK, seamlessly integrated into the curriculum.
“The educational programs about this year's Peace Prize are our most popular, and we anticipate reaching many hundreds of thousands of students, thanks to our efforts over recent years and the support of our valuable partners,” says Director of Education Bendik B. Egge. Last year, the Peace Prize lessons were downloaded by approximately 3,500 teachers.
The Peace Prize Lessons are a collaboration between the Nobel Peace Center, NRK Skole, and NRK Super. This year, the Nobel Peace Center is also partnering with Save the Children, alongside its long-term collaborator, the educational department of the City of Oslo. The resources are supported by Gyldendal and the Klaveness Foundation.

About the Nobel Peace Center
- one of Norway's most visited museums, with more than 200.000 visitors per year, including school groups
- presents the story of Alfred Nobel, the Nobel Peace Prize laureates and their work
- is situated in the heart of Oslo, near the City Hall
- Kjersti Fløgstad is the Executive Director, Kristian Berg Harpviken is Chair of the Board
- Main partners are Hydro and Reitan Retail
